By default, those results don't turn into ship shares. They give an extra pension (investment income) equivalent to 25 shares: 25,000/year for each one rolled, so 75,000 cr/year for that character. They can't be traded in for actual shares, cash, or anything else though.

If you really, really want to do it, the Drinax campaign allows converting those results into 1d6 shares - also not redeemable as cash, but can be put toward whatever ship the group is using. That would require Nerull's okay to do here though since it's a campaign-specific rule.
